Why is speech sometimes called overlaid function?
Speech is considered as an overlaid function because the primary function of the organs involved in speech production is not speech! For example Larynx is just a valve to prevent foreign bodies from entering the trachea and its primary function is not speech. The same applies for all the other organs of speech production. Therefore speech is considered as overlaid function.

How can you help in educating someone?
This question is a bit broad, as there are many factors that go into how you would tutor someone: how old the student is, what subject you are helping him/her with, where the student is and what the goals are of the student.
However there are a few main elements that are common to tutoring.
First, a tutor must form rapport, or connection with the student. We find this is the most important element of the success of the tutoring. If the student does not feel comfortable with the tutor, then it is much harder to make progress.
Second, the tutor must have knowledge of the subject that is being tutored, and have the skills to teach it. Strong communication skills, the ability to explain concepts and examples clearly, and a strong sense of what it takes to follow through are all important.
A tutor starts by determining where the student needs help in relation to the goals for the tutoring. So, if the student wants to do better in algebra class, for example, the tutor must find out what is wrong. One place to start would be to help the student with sample problems or homework problems to start to get a feel for how much the student knows. Learning gaps from the past may start to emerge. These learning gaps will help you put together a plan to get the student back on track.

Here is a great method of studying anything - vocabulary, terms, dates, formulae, whatever you need to memorize!
• Buy some index cards -- some people like to cut each card in half and have smaller cards.
• On one side of each card, write the word, term, date, whatever you have to learn. On the other side, write the answer.
• Keep this deck of cards with you all the time!
• Whenever you have a few minutes of time - when waiting in line at the fast food kiosk, while riding the bus, car, or subway, or when waiting in the doctor's office - whenever you have a moment free, go through the deck. You don't have to do the whole deck at once, which is the beauty of the plan!
• If you know the answer to a card without looking, turn that card upside down and put it at the very back of the deck.
• If you don't know a card, study the answer on the back of the card for a few moments. Then, place that card back into the middle of the deck so that you will see it again later.
• Once all of the cards are upside down, you will know the information!
You can also use the deck with a study-buddy to quiz each other

Where can you find a list of well known quotations?
Type as much of the quote as you know in google, or any search engine, and - with a little bit of looking - you should be able to see who said it. The link to think exist.com has a great search option, type in part of or all of the quote in question. Some websites for quotes dont have a search at all, just a list. This is the most user-friendly one I have found. See the link for more information. ANOTHER OPINION As valuable as the Web is for many research questions, my experience is that Web sources for quotations are both unreliable and deficient in details. For quotations, I have had best success with print media, particularly, but not exclusively, Bartlett's Quotations and the Oxford Dictionary of Quotations. Both are monitored by expert editors and revised to correct old entries and to bring new entries into view. Another great advantage of those reference works is that they give not only the author but also the source and context of the quotation.

Why do students feel they have to 'cram' for tests?
Most students who stay up all night and "cram" information into their heads are just very disorganized - they did not spend the time they needed to study ahead, and have not kept up with their work a little bit at a time. This is especially common in college, where many kids are out on their own for the first time, and do not have the maturity and discipline to do their work first before they party. Most of them eventually learn that it is much easier on them if they do a little work every day instead of waiting until the last minute, although some people never do learn this, and spend their lives putting everything off and stressing themselves out.
There are also students who are not confident - these students really do know their material, and have kept up with their studies, but they just don't believe they are prepared. This sort of cramming is common in high-stress situations such as medical school and graduate classes, where a low grade could mean the difference between staying in school and getting dropped from the class.
